James O’Donnell

Position: Director / Litigation

James O’Donnell has extensive experience assisting clients with a range of disputes in litigation including building and construction disputes, general contractual disputes, leasing disputes and insurance disputes.

Qualifications

  • Graduate Diploma in Legal Practice
  • Bachelor of Laws from the Deakin University
  • Bachelor of Social Science (Legal and Dispute Studies)

Key Dates

  • Admitted to practice in 2014
  • Acquired experience in a general practice firm in 2015 and a boutique building and construction law until mid-2018
  • Joined the litigation team at Kennedy Guy in August 2018

Areas of practice

  • Commercial litigation
  • Civil litigation
  • Building and construction disputes
  • Debt recovery
  • Bankruptcy and creditors petitions
  • General insolvency and winding up applications
  • Experience including: VCAT; AAT; Magistrates Court of Victoria; County Court of Victoria; Supreme Courts of Victoria, Tasmania and NSW; District Courts of NSW and Queensland; and the Federal Court of Australia
